Domestic felines are a favorite among many pet owners. There are many breeds to consider and a little research may be required to find the right match for you and your family. Not all cats are the same in size, up keep, health and temperament. Each breed has different traits in personality as well. This is a review of just a couple different types that you might be interested in if you are looking for an exotic breed such as a Maine Coon, Sphynx or Bengal cats Florida.

It has been said that a kitten is just a kitten but if you look into different full blooded breeds, you will soon discover that they are not all the same. Just like dogs, kitten often will have personality traits that can sway you into which one is for you. You will need to consider a few aspects such as size, length of fur and how the cat reacts to other animals and children.

Personalities of exotic breeds differ from one to the other. For example, the Siamese breed have the reputation to be aggresive and other exotic breeds are happy if they can be in their owners lap all day.

If hair is an issue with you, you may want to try a breed of hairless kitten. The Sphynx is quickly becoming a favorite among cat lovers. They have a very unique appearance and personality. One of the misconceptions of the breed is that there is little grooming with the hairless variety. They required more grooming and upkeep than most kitten that have hair.

Another thing to consider when looking for a certain breed is their size. Some are small, such as the munchkin, some get very big. A bigger breed of cat would be the Maine Coon. They can often get up to thirty or more pounds, the average being around twenty five. They do have long hair and their temperament can be moody, although most of them are very loving and like to play. A cat that size probably should be carefully monitored around young children just for the fact they can knock a toddler down by just playing with them.

There are many choices of average sized exotic cats. Most of them are easy to groom, have great health and can be very easy going. Although most kittens are pretty good at keeping themselves clean, a bath helps with shedding and keeping their coat smooth and shiny.

Among the choices of average sized exotic kitten is the Bengal. Its unique markings and mild temperament make it a wonderful addition to just about any home with other animals and children.

They are often a beautiful brown kitten with leopard type spots and sometimes rosettes. Many of them will have an off white or snow white belly. They can be hard to find at times so a little research may be in order. Be sure to buy the kitten from a reputable cattery that does regular checkups and does not mix the breed with other types of exotics.
